The Department of Curriculum and Instruction in the College of Education at the University of Houston invites applicants for a non-tenure track Professor of Practice faculty appointment.

The selected candidate will provide and coordinate coaching and mentoring support for UH-ACP (Alternative Certification Program) teaching interns in the College of Education Teacher Preparation Program, including but not limited to professional development (synchronous and asynchronous, face-to-face and virtual), formal observations with feedback, informal coaching visits, and coordination between university and district supports.

Teaching & coordination of on-site courses
• Support the development and delivery of ongoing professional development courses for students based on data and a UH ACP scope and sequence.
• Regular communication with instructors in the UH Teacher Preparation Program and program administration
• Support the development and collection of asynchronous learning opportunities for ACP students
• Supervision of teacher candidates
• Supervise one cohort (15-20) of ACP Interns
• Conduct formal performance assessment cycles (POP Cycle) three times in the first semester and two-three times in the second semester
• Conduct informal coaching visits five times in the first semester and two-four times in the second semester
• Use performance assessments and coaching visits to collect data for program improvement and to provide ongoing coaching support to Interns
• Ensure accurate entry of T-TESS ratings by coordinator and Intern 48 hours to one week following the performance assessment
• Maintain current T-TESS certification
• Complete documentation in a timely manner throughout the semester.
